Coffee Jello Squares. If you like coffee, then you‘ll love my easy recipe for chilled japanese coffee jelly. All you need to make it are sugar, water, coffee and gelatin. If you don’t eat gelatin, you can also replace it with agar agar, which is a vegan. Serve coffee jelly chilled drinks such as bubble tea, milk tea, shaved ice, milkshakes, or in soft serve or vanilla ice cream.
